Early Career and Background
Hailing from Mumbai, Ayush Mhatre has long been viewed as a prodigy in local cricket circuits. A product of Mumbai’s famed Harris Shield and Giles Shield school tournaments, Mhatre stood out early for his disciplined technique and quick scoring ability.
He entered the IPL 2025 auction as an uncapped Indian teenager and was signed by CSK as a developmental prospect. But fate had other plans—when Ruturaj Gaikwad was ruled out due to injury, the management turned to Mhatre. And he delivered instantly.
Breakout Knock: 94 vs Royal Challengers Bengaluru
On May 2, 2025, Ayush Mhatre played what many are calling the best innings by a debutant teenager in IPL history. Facing Royal Challengers Bengaluru at Chinnaswamy, Mhatre scored a breathtaking 94 off 48 balls, nearly pulling off a win for CSK in a high-stakes chase.
His innings included:
- 7 fours and 6 sixes
- A strike rate of 195+
- Controlled aggression and superb placement
- Calmness in pressure moments despite a climbing run rate
Though CSK eventually fell short by 2 runs, Mhatre walked away with the Player of the Match award, and the applause of thousands.
Consistent Form and Composure
Since his debut, Ayush Mhatre has been a beacon of consistency in CSK’s batting line-up. In four innings, he has scored:
- Runs: 163
- Average: 40.75
- Strike Rate: 185.22
- Highest Score: 94
- Boundaries: 18 fours, 10 sixes
Whether opening the innings or batting at No. 3, Mhatre has displayed shot selection, patience, and game awareness rarely seen in players his age.
Playing Style and Strengths
Mhatre is a right-handed top-order batter, best known for:
- Fluent cover drives and wristy flicks
- Swift running between the wickets
- Solid base and minimal risk hitting
- Game adaptability—equally strong against pace and spin
Analysts compare his temperament to a young Virat Kohli, praising his ability to read the game situation and build an innings strategically.
